Overview
As a Microsoft Datacenter IT Operations Manager (ITOM), you lead and manage a team of individual contributors as well as overseeing data center site services and logistics. This role will give you an opportunity to lead highly effective team.
Microsoft's Cloud Operations & Innovation (CO+I) is the engine that powers our cloud services. As a CO+I ITOM, you will perform a key role in delivering the core infrastructure and foundational technologies for Microsofts online services including Bing, Office 365, Xbox, OneDrive, and the Microsoft Azure platform. As a group, CO+I is focused on the personal and professional development for all employees and offers trainings and growth opportunities including Career Rotation Programs, Diversity & Inclusion trainings and events, and professional certifications.
Our infrastructure is comprised of a large global portfolio of more than 200 datacenters in 32 countries and millions of servers. Our foundation is built upon and managed by a team of subject matter experts working to support services for more than 1 billion customers and 20 million businesses in over 90 countries worldwide.
With environmental sustainability and optimization at the forefront of our datacenter design and operations, we continue to grow and evolve as we meet the ever-changing business demands that hold Microsoft as a world-class cloud provider.

Responsibilities
- Empowering a culture of safety, security, and compliance in all aspects of datacenter activities
- Leading and managing a team of high-performing individual contributors and their ongoing talent development
- Managing and overseeing datacenter site services, logistics, and deployment
- Collaborating and coordinating with multiple internal business groups to ensure the successful delivery of service levels.
- Analyzing production operations and initiate corrective actions to ensure operational stability.
- Initiate and establish quality standards for the Datacenter teams and manage those initiatives through to completion.
- Learn, live, and coach the One Microsoft culture and values.? Lead through change by bringing clarity, generating energy, and delivering success.

Preferred Qualifications:
- Demonstrated experience leading technical and operational oversight of complex datacenter network programs, including fiber infrastructure delivery and sustainment
- Experience with OSP/ISP fiber architecture, including driving integrity, performance, and availability of fiber systems supporting mission-critical environments
- Proven track record of owning metro- or campus-level capacity planning, including demand forecasting, constraint analysis, and long-term infrastructure strategy
- Proven ability to lead datacenter decommissioning and infrastructure optimization efforts, including network asset lifecycle management , risk mitigation, and execution in live production environments
- Experience driving cross-organizational alignment and execution across networking, deployment, operations, and external partners
- Experience delivering datacenter operational excellence, including accountability for safety, security, compliance, and KPI-driven service delivery
- Proven ability to operate in ambiguous, high-scale environments, creating clarity, establishing structure, and driving execution through complexity
